mount: tipo de sistema de archivos desconocido 'linux_raid_member'

27

Tengo Suse Linux 12.1 y estoy tratando de montar un solo disco RAID 1 para explorar los archivos que contiene. Sin embargo, al montarlo:

 # mount /dev/sdc1 /mnt/test
  mount: unknown filesystem type 'linux_raid_member' 

Empecé a leer y muchos me aconsejaron forzar el tipo de sistema de archivos

  # mount -t ext4 /dev/sdc1 /mnt/test
  mount: /dev/sdc1 already mounted or /mnt/test busy

al intentar

 umount /dev/sdc1                 
 umount: /dev/sdc1: not mounted

¿Alguien podría dar algún consejo?

Estoy ejecutando mis máquinas en un servidor ESXI y es un disco virtual. Sin embargo, esto no debería jugar, ya que estos discos no son utilizados por ninguna otra máquina

thaknks!

usuario1092608
fuente
¿Puedes publicar la salida de fdisk -l?
Feiticeir0

Respuestas:

49

No debe montarlo directamente usando mount. Primero debe ejecutar mdadm para ensamblar la matriz de incursiones. Un comando como este debería hacerlo:

$ mdadm --assemble --run /dev/md0 /dev/sdc1

Si se niega a ejecutar la matriz porque se degradará, puede usar la --forceopción. Esto supone que no tienes /dev/md0dispositivo. De lo contrario, debe cambiar este nombre.

Cuando este comando se ejecuta correctamente, puede montar el dispositivo creado normalmente usando:

$ mount /dev/md0 /mnt/test
Khaled
fuente
En mi caso, no funciona cuando tomo 1 HDD solamente. Antes es RAID 1 para 2 HDD
tquang
@tquang: ¿Puedes publicar el mensaje de error?
Khaled
¿Cómo se 'elimina' el creado / dev / md *?
quimnuss
1
@quimnuss: Puedes usarmdadm --stop /dev/mdx
Khaled
55
Si alguien todavía lo tiene mdadm: /dev/sdb1 is busy - skipping message, puede detener el dispositivo mdadm --stop /dev/mdxo /proc/mdstatverificar si el sistema montó automáticamente el dispositivo.
altmas5